A 600-kVA, single-phase transformer with 0.012 pu resistance and 0.06 pu reactance is connected in parallel with a 300-kVA transformer with 0.014 pu resistance and 0.045 pu reactance to share a load of 800 kVA at 0.8 pf lagging. Find how they share the load ( Correct Answer S1= 377-j305.2

Z1= 0.012+j 0.06 Z2= 2(0.014+j0.045) Z1+Z2= 0.04+ j0.15 The load is SL = 800(0.8-0.6j) Thus, S1= Z2/Z1+Z2 SL, we get S1= 377- j305.2 S2 = Z1/Z1+Z2 SL, we get S2= 264-j171.6.
